- Arabic Lecturer : Saleh Bin Fawzaan al-Fawzaan
What is meant by disbelievers,their divisions and what is meant by hypocrites.The religious,political and economical conditions of arab before islam.Then mentioned the stubborness of the polytheists and their harm to the prophet peace be upon him.The reason of hypocrisy and the methodology of the prophet in fighting disbelievers and polytheists.
- Arabic Lecturer : Saleh Bin Fawzaan al-Fawzaan
Prophet Mohammed told about the occurance of afflictions and their spread at the end of ages as a sign of the approach of the hour(day of judgement).Reasons of their spread are: farness of people from Allah’s religion, spread of ignorance and injustice and enthralling others.The way out of these afflictions is adhering to the quran and sunnah.

- Arabic Author : Faten Sabri
A book in Arabic proves that this Quran was not written by a committee of intellectuals, devils, nor even the Prophet Muhammad (peace and blessings of Allah be upon him). It is a fact that the Quran is the word of Allah. This necessitates that the truthfulness of Prophet Muhammad and his message is deserved to be respected and followed, unlike some secularist claims. So Paul Williams, a British Muslim, said, "The secular Muslim is someone who believes that the Creator was sufficiently capable of establishing highly accurate mathematical and physical rules to control the motion of this universe, but was not sufficiently capable of establishing rules organizing the human society.”

Lecturer : AbdulAziz Bin Abdullah Al-Rajhi
It is from the fundementals of faith as mentioned in the hadith of Jabril when he came to the prophet peace be upon and asked him and the prophet replied:’’It is to believe in Allah, His angels, His books, His messengers, and the Last Day, and to believe in divine destiny, both the good and the evil thereof." so it is the sixth pillar of faith.
